CC -!- FUNCTION: Stimulates the GTPase/ATPase activities of Obg-like ATPases
CC (By similarity). Mediates the transient calcium-dependent interaction
CC of PYR/PYL/RCAR abscisic acid (ABA) receptors with the plasma membrane
CC and thus regulates ABA sensitivity (By similarity).
CC {ECO:0000250|UniProtKB:Q9FHP6, ECO:0000250|UniProtKB:Q9LVH4}.
CC -!- COFACTOR:
CC Name=Ca(2+); Xref=ChEBI:CHEBI:29108;
CC Evidence={ECO:0000255|PROSITE-ProRule:PRU00041};
CC -!- SUBUNIT: Binds to PYR/PYL/RCAR abscisic acid intracellular receptors in
CC an ABA-independent manner, both at the plasma membrane and in the
CC nucleus. {ECO:0000250|UniProtKB:Q9FHP6}.
CC -!- SUBCELLULAR LOCATION: Cell membrane {ECO:0000250|UniProtKB:Q9FHP6}.
CC Nucleus {ECO:0000250|UniProtKB:Q9FHP6}.
CC -!- SIMILARITY: Belongs to the plant CAR protein family.
CC {ECO:0000305|PubMed:25465408}.
